dc.description.abstractOptical solitons called bright soliton, dark soliton together with singular soliton solutions were emerged in this work. Dense wavelength division multiplexed (DWDM) system corresponding to the perturbed Schrodinger-Hirota equation including spatio-temporal dispetlion additionally group-velocity dispersion for Kerr law nonlinear effect was analyzed through the medium of trial equation integration approach. Besides these optical soliton solutions, supplement solutions referred to as singular periodic solutions were formed.
